![]() It only reads (depends on enabled mode) coloured pixel line, local network messages or text from your clipboard between tags with installed text-to-speech voices, when you want it. ![]() It does not send data back to game or anywhere else. “Monitor” and “WoW Addon” does not give you more power over NPCs or other players in game. We digitally sign our software and put our real names on it, so everyone could know, who to blame, if something will go wrong. ![]() This project is open source and anyone can check all code at any time. Therefore, we keep everything as transparent, as possible. Blizzard has no control outside the game over “Monitor” and, reasonably, can’t take responsibility for it, by allowing it on Curse. It is not on Curse because of “Monitor”, which is external program. Why it is not on Curse? (Security and Concerns)
